G. Bikulčius is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Mechanical Engineering. According to data from OpenAlex, G. Bikulčius has authored 35 papers receiving a total of 329 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Materials Chemistry, 13 papers in Electrical and Electronic Engineering and 12 papers in Mechanical Engineering. Recurrent topics in G. Bikulčius’s work include Corrosion Behavior and Inhibition (16 papers), Electrodeposition and Electroless Coatings (11 papers) and Metal and Thin Film Mechanics (9 papers). G. Bikulčius is often cited by papers focused on Corrosion Behavior and Inhibition (16 papers), Electrodeposition and Electroless Coatings (11 papers) and Metal and Thin Film Mechanics (9 papers). G. Bikulčius collaborates with scholars based in Lithuania, China and Poland. G. Bikulčius's co-authors include Aušra Selskienė, Eimutis Juzeliūnas, Asta Grigucevičienė, Vidas Pakštas, Svajus Asadauskas, Marija Kurtinaitienė, A. Češūnienė, Voitech Stankevič, Juozas Padgurskas and Raimondas Kreivaitis and has published in prestigious journals such as Electrochemistry Communications, Surface and Coatings Technology and Materials Chemistry and Physics.
